开发企业级AI助手的最佳实践

在数字化转型的浪潮中,企业级AI助手成为了提升工作效率、优化用户体验的关键工具。然而,开发一个真正能够满足企业需求、具备强大功能的AI助手并非易事。本文将讲述一位AI开发者的故事,分享他在开发企业级AI助手过程中积累的最佳实践。

李明,一位年轻的AI开发者,怀揣着对技术的热爱和对未来的憧憬,投身于企业级AI助手的研发工作。从零开始,他经历了无数个日夜的奋斗,终于打造出一款备受好评的AI助手。以下是他在开发过程中总结的一些最佳实践。

一、明确需求,精准定位

在开发企业级AI助手之前,首先要明确客户的需求。李明深知,只有深入了解客户痛点,才能开发出真正符合他们需求的产品。因此,他在项目启动阶段,与客户进行了深入的沟通,了解他们在工作中遇到的难题,以及期望通过AI助手实现的目标。

经过一番调研,李明发现客户主要希望AI助手能够具备以下功能:

  1. 自动化处理日常工作,提高工作效率;
  2. 提供智能推荐,优化用户体验;
  3. 帮助企业进行数据分析,辅助决策。

明确了需求后,李明开始着手设计AI助手的架构,确保其能够满足客户的需求。

二、技术选型,确保性能

在技术选型方面,李明充分考虑了以下因素:

  1. 开发效率:选择易于开发和维护的技术栈;
  2. 性能:确保AI助手在处理大量数据时仍能保持高效;
  3. 可扩展性:方便后续功能扩展和升级。

经过综合考虑,李明选择了以下技术:

  1. 前端:React Native,实现跨平台开发;
  2. 后端:Spring Boot,提供高性能、可扩展的后端服务;
  3. 人工智能:TensorFlow,构建强大的AI模型;
  4. 数据库:MySQL,存储和管理数据。

在技术选型过程中,李明注重团队协作,与团队成员共同探讨最优方案,确保技术选型的科学性和合理性。

三、数据收集与处理

数据是AI助手的核心,李明深知这一点。为了确保AI助手能够准确理解用户需求,他采取了以下措施:

  1. 数据收集:通过多种渠道收集用户数据,包括用户行为数据、用户反馈等;
  2. 数据清洗:对收集到的数据进行清洗,去除无效、重复的数据;
  3. 数据标注:对清洗后的数据进行标注,为训练AI模型提供依据。

在数据收集与处理过程中,李明注重数据质量和安全性,确保用户隐私得到保护。

四、模型训练与优化

AI助手的性能很大程度上取决于模型的训练效果。李明在模型训练方面做了以下工作:

  1. 模型选择:根据需求选择合适的模型,如文本分类、情感分析等;
  2. 模型训练:使用大量数据进行模型训练,提高模型的准确率;
  3. 模型优化:通过调整模型参数,提高模型的泛化能力。

在模型训练与优化过程中,李明不断尝试新的算法和技巧,力求打造出性能优异的AI助手。

五、用户体验设计

用户体验是企业级AI助手成功的关键。李明在用户体验设计方面做了以下工作:

  1. 界面设计:简洁、美观的界面,提高用户使用体验;
  2. 交互设计:提供便捷的交互方式,如语音、文字等;
  3. 功能设计:根据用户需求,设计实用的功能,如日程管理、邮件助手等。

在用户体验设计方面,李明注重用户反馈,不断优化产品,确保用户满意度。

六、持续迭代,优化产品

企业级AI助手并非一蹴而就,李明深知这一点。在产品上线后,他持续关注用户反馈,不断优化产品:

  1. 收集用户反馈:通过问卷调查、用户访谈等方式收集用户反馈;
  2. 修复bug:及时修复产品中的bug,提高产品稳定性;
  3. 功能迭代:根据用户需求,不断迭代产品,增加新功能。

经过持续迭代,李明的企业级AI助手逐渐成为市场上的佼佼者,赢得了客户的认可和好评。

总之,开发企业级AI助手需要明确需求、精准定位,选择合适的技术,注重数据收集与处理,优化模型,设计良好的用户体验,并持续迭代产品。李明的成功经验为我们提供了宝贵的借鉴,相信在未来的AI领域,会有更多优秀的AI助手问世。

猜你喜欢:人工智能对话